TOBIN Boy
Tobin is the life of the household. He is incredibly affectionate and loves to be next to his people. Time spent outdoors is something that he looks forward to. He has lived with cats and has had a respectful relationship with them. He enjoys petting sessions and loves belly scratches. Tobin boosts the mood of those around him and becomes a star that doesn't stop shining. He is a very happy dog who is easy to please. He has moments where he becomes derpy and his facial expressions reflect that. Tobin loves sleeping on dog beds and pillows. He is a joy to care for. He is a very loyal companion who has a lot of love to give.
He responds to "let's go" when you want him to follow you, and "go to bed" when you want him to lay in his bed
Sleeps on his back spread eagle and has the animation of the husky side of his personality
